Review note: scaling decisions are driven by three variables — `CARROWAY_MIN_WORKERS`, `CARROWAY_MAX_WORKERS`, and `CARROWAY_DEPTH_TARGET`. The depth target is per-worker, so a target of 50 with 4 workers tolerates 200 queued jobs before scaling up. Cooldown defaults to 120 seconds to avoid flapping. Please verify these values match the staging profile before approving. The autoscaler also authenticates to the broker's metrics endpoint; that credential is set on the next line:

sealed setting: COURIER_KEY20=48516ec0f9d6b4ba48b9

## Data Stores: Bloom Filter Front for Kestrel-KV

The Kestrel-KV store is fronted by a bloom filter to avoid disk lookups for keys that definitely don't exist, which matters most during release-window traffic spikes. The filter is rebuilt nightly from the key manifest; expect a brief false-positive bump right after a large import. Release managers should verify the rebuild job succeeded before sign-off. Filter statistics and rebuild history live in the telemetry database, reachable via the connection string below.

database URL for hawip-kagap: redis://rusok_svc:bMCaqek7MRWIOJ@db-8501.zarqeltech.corp:5432/sileth

Internal Memo — Partner Term Sheet

Finance team: Braywick Holdings has delivered its term sheet for the Solenne joint venture. Headline terms include a forty percent equity stake and staged capital calls over three years. Governance provisions are acceptable; the exit clause needs tightening. Review before Thursday's call. The strategic assumptions behind our position appear below.

board note of kadug-tawig: Only 5 of the 100 pilot accounts renewed Oliath, so a churn review is set for April 15.

## 2.8.1 — Key rotation

Hey, quick heads up for anyone new to WaveGlimpse: we rotated the signing key used by the waveform preview renderer. The old key was shared with the deprecated Tonelark service, which is finally gone, so we cut a fresh one. Previews generated before this release will still verify fine; anything new needs the updated key. Don't bother hunting through the old wiki — that page is stale. For local builds, sign your render bundles with the key below.

release key, kagag-taweg: bky4_VgyJ